- The distance between Kazan, Russia and Madinah, Saudi Arabia is approximately 3,554 km or 2,208 mi.
- To reach Kazan in this distance one would set out from Madinah bearing 10.1°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Kazan bearing 16.5° or NNE .
- Kazan has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Madinah has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Kazan is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Madinah is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ome.
- The annual average temperature is 24.1 °C (43.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.3 °C (25.7°F) more in Kazan.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 499.3 mm (19.7 in) more which is equivalent to 499.3 l/m² (12.25 US gal/ft²) or 4,993,000 l/ha (533,785 US gal/ac) more. About 11 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 31.1° lower in Kazan than in Madinah.
- Relative humidity levels are 50.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 5.3°C (9.6°F) lower.
